
🌿 Chemical Farming vs Organic Farming: Understanding the Difference
Share
In today's world, food production has taken center stage with the rising demand for safe, nutritious, and sustainable options. Two dominant farming methods—Chemical Farming and Organic Farming—play vital roles but differ significantly in their impact on nature, soil health, and human life.

🌟 Conclusion
Organic farming is not just a return to traditional practices; it's a sustainable future forward. By focusing on soil health, environmental safety, and human well-being, organic methods offer a holistic alternative to chemical-based farming systems.
